Overview

Ribosome biogenesis protein NOP53 (commonly abbreviated as NOP53 and also known as GLTSCR2 or PICT-1) is a nucleolar factor essential for the biogenesis of the 60S ribosomal subunit in eukaryotic cells[1][2]. NOP53 plays a crucial role in integrating the 5S ribonucleoprotein particle into the large ribosomal subunit and participates in rRNA processing and maturation[1][2]. Beyond its direct role in ribosome assembly, NOP53 functions as a nucleolar stress sensor that regulates the tumor suppressor p53/TP53 pathway in response to ribosomal biogenesis perturbation, DNA damage, and cellular stress conditions[2]. It influences cell cycle arrest and apoptosis, partly by stabilizing the tumor suppressors p53/TP53 and PTEN, thereby antagonizing oncogenic PI3K-Akt/PKB signaling[2]. NOP53 has also been implicated as a tumor suppressor, with a role in regulating cell proliferation, apoptosis, and the nucleolar localization/function of proteins such as NPM1 and MYC[2]. No drugs or clinical agents directly targeting NOP53 have been reported.
